Richmond Hill Fire Department’s Spring Fling returns with duck race, live entertainment and family fun
RICHMOND HILL, Ga. (WTOC) - A popular Richmond Hill tradition is making its return this month.
The City of Richmond Hill Fire Department and Auxiliary, in partnership with the City of Richmond Hill, will host the 8th Annual Spring Fling on Saturday, April 18, at J.F. Gregory Park from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m.
Organizers say the free, family-friendly event will feature live entertainment, food trucks, more than 40 vendors, a classic car show, inflatable attractions, trackless train rides and a dunk tank featuring local leaders.
Also returning is the 3rd Annual Duck Race, where 1,500 rubber ducks will race down the park lagoon for prizes, including a $500 cash prize for the first-place duck and gift cards for 20 additional winners.
Ducks can be purchased for $5 online and will also be available at the event.
The entertainment lineup includes performances from local schools, dance groups, athletes and worship teams throughout the day, leading up to the duck race at 3:30 p.m.
Organizers say all net proceeds will benefit Operation Presents Under the Tree, the fire department’s charitable initiative supporting local families in need.
